Netsmart Technologies Customer in Pennsylvania Recognized for Achieving Data Benchmarking Milestones
Date:10/18/2007

Netsmart Software Instrumental in Dickinson Mental Health Center's Ability

to Track and Report on Key Metrics

GREAT RIVER, N.Y., Oct. 18 /PRNewswire/ -- Netsmart Technologies, Inc., a leading provider of enterprise-wide software and services for health and human services organizations, today announced that Netsmart customer Dickinson Mental Health Center ranked in the Top 10 of 81 Pennsylvania behavioral healthcare agencies in the Pennsylvania Community Providers Association (PCPA) Benchmarking Initiative.

"Using Netsmart's CMHC/MIS software, we are able to take manual data processes, customize the software from Netsmart, and at the touch of a button collect the data we need," said Heidi Thomas, CPA, chief fiscal officer for Dickinson Mental Health, which is located in Ridgway, Pa. and provides a wide range of mental health and mental retardation related services to residents of Elk, Cameron, Potter and McKean counties.

In its second year, the PCPA Benchmarking Initiative encompasses a total of 37 benchmark areas of clinical, financial and operational performance in reporting of approximately 100 metrics, including areas like annual number of outpatient counseling service hours, access to services, days of cash on hand, productivity and client satisfaction. Funding for the initiative is provided by the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ania's Office of Mental Health and Substance Abuse Services, Department of Public Welfare.

"This project underscores the focus by PCPA members on providing the highest quality of mental health and substance abuse treatment services to the citizens of the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ania," said George Kimes, PCPA executive director.

The PCPA Benchmarking Initiative is being conducted by Paul Lefkovitz, Ph.D., president of Behavioral Pathway Systems, an independent consulting organization that focuses on best practices in behavioral health through process benchmarking techniques.
